Anatomizing Management: Breaking Down the Components of Effective Leadership
In today's fast-paced and ever-changing business environment, effective leadership is more important than ever. To succeed, leaders must be able to adapt quickly, identify opportunities, and manage their teams effectively. However, this can be a challenging task, as it requires a deep understanding of human behavior, organizational dynamics, and effective communication. In this article, we will explore the anatomy of effective leadership by breaking down the components of effective management.
1. Identifying the Core of the Organization
Effective leadership starts with understanding the core values and goals of the organization. Leaders must align their actions with these core values and ensure that their teams do the same. This requires a clear understanding of the organization's mission, vision, and objectives, as well as a commitment to achieving them.
2. Building Strong Relationships
Effective leadership is about building strong relationships with team members, stakeholders, and other key stakeholders. Leaders must be able to communicate effectively, listen attentively, and respond appropriately to ensure that everyone is on the same page and working towards the same goals.
3. Managing Human Resources
Effective leadership requires effective management of human resources. Leaders must be able to identify talent, motivate employees, and create a culture of collaboration and innovation. They must also be able to manage performance effectively, identify areas for improvement, and provide appropriate feedback and support.
4. Effective Communication
Effective leadership requires effective communication. Leaders must be able to communicate clearly and concisely, both orally and in writing, and must be able to listen attentively to understand the needs of their teams and stakeholders. Effective communication also requires a strong emphasis on team building and collaboration, as well as open and honest communication about issues and challenges.
5. Effective Delegation
Effective leadership requires effective delegation of tasks and responsibilities to team members. Leaders must be able to identify capable team members, provide them with the necessary resources and support, and monitor their progress closely. Delegating effectively also requires a strong emphasis on accountability and transparency, as well as a willingness to learn from mistakes and adapt quickly.
In conclusion, effective leadership is about breaking down the components of effective management into smaller parts. It requires a clear understanding of the organization's core values and goals, strong relationships with team members and stakeholders, effective management of human resources, effective communication, and effective delegation of tasks and responsibilities. With these components in place, leaders can create an environment where employees are empowered to innovate and collaborate towards achieving organizational goals.
